Kolkata: The National Council for Teachers Education (NCTE) has issued show cause notices to as many as 1,000 BEd and DEd colleges for failing to submit the necessary data through affidavits, said a senior Union Human Resource Development Ministry official.

"NCTE has already issued 1,000 show cause notices to stop affiliation with NCTE and thereafter, these colleges will not be able to admit students for BEd and DEd courses. 3,000 more show cause notices will be issued soon," said Anil Swarup, Secretary, School Education and Literacy, in the ministry.

A total of 16,000 BEd and D Ed colleges in India were asked to submit affidavit in respect to all the data. However, only 12,000 institutes filed affidavit, said Swarup.

He alleged that the biggest mafia in the education sector are some of these BEd and DEd colleges. While some colleges do not exist, there are some that exist in names only. “We took them on," IANS quoted Swarup as saying at an interactive session organised by Merchants' Chamber of Commerce in the Capital city.
